Summary: | This novel process for the gentle production of water-dispersible granules comprises subjecting the pulverulent material to be granulated to a rotating and rolling motion and drying it with steam which is at a temperature between 25 DEG C and 100 DEG C and optionally contains formulation aids, or spraying it with formulation aids in the form of vapour and drying the product thus obtained. The granules which can be produced by the process according to the invention are also novel. |
